The Mechanics of Restoring Lost Words: A Step-By-Step Guide
Google Messages is a popular messaging app that allows users to send and receive text messages, images, and videos. However, like any other app, it can be prone to errors, leading to deleted messages. But fear not, as Google Messages offers an in-built feature to retrieve deleted text messages.
Step 1: Enable Google Backup
To start the process, you need to enable Google Backup on your device. This feature allows Google to save your message data, which can be retrieved later on. To enable Google Backup, follow these steps:
- Open Google Messages on your device
- Tap the three vertical dots on the top-right corner of the screen
- Select "Settings" from the dropdown menu
- Scroll down and toggle the switch for "Backup and restore"
Step 2: Wait for the Backup to Complete
Once you have enabled Google Backup, the system will start backing up your message data. This process can take a few minutes to complete, depending on the size of your data. You can check the backup status by going to Settings > Backup and restore.
Step 3: Retrieve Deleted Text Messages
After the backup is complete, you can retrieve deleted text messages by following these steps:
- Open Google Messages on your device
- Tap the three vertical dots on the top-right corner of the screen
- Select "Settings" from the dropdown menu
- Scroll down and toggle the switch for "Backup and restore"
- Tap "Restore conversations" from the menu
